Handing off the waveform preview work on Quillcast to you for review. Peak extraction runs server-side now; the client only renders precomputed buckets, so zoom levels beyond 16x fall back to linear interpolation. Watch the downsampling ratio carefully — it interacts with the renderer settings, which I've pinned to the following values.

settings of tagug-fajof:
[zorwyn]
host = zorwyn.nelvrosys.corp
user = zorwyn_svc
database = zorwyn_prod

Prepared for the incoming director. Our sole reliance on Quenrath Materials for the Lumora component line presents ongoing risk; last year's delay cost an estimated six weeks of output. Procurement has evaluated four alternative suppliers across the Velden corridor, scoring each on capacity, quality certification, and landed cost. Two candidates, Orvix Fabrication and Halden Works, merit trial orders. Budget impact is modest and absorbed within existing contingency. The confidential sourcing plan follows immediately below.

internal memo for bawep-haweg: Zorvanox Systems is in early talks to buy Weniusek Systems for about $23.3 million. The Ralax launch date is October 4, and nothing goes to the press before then.

For the board's record. I am transferring oversight of the Pellbrook Kitchens franchise agreement to my successor, D. Imre. The agreement covers nine outlets across the Ferris Valley region, with renewal due in fourteen months. Outstanding items: the disputed marketing levy at the Oakhurst outlet, and the franchisee's request for exclusive territory in Caldmoor. Legal counsel has drafted positions on both. All correspondence is filed in the directors' archive. Context for renewal strategy appears in the confidential note below.

board note of kawip-yajof: The renewal with Zorixox Group closes at $10 million a year, 15 percent below the last contract. Project Druix slips by a full year because of the tooling delay.

Key ceremony checklist — item 7 (cron drift evidence seal)

Reviewer: confirm the Bramwell cron drift investigation artifacts are sealed before ceremony close. Verify: drift logs from the Oster scheduler hashed and recorded; clock-source change history attached; witness signatures on the timing report. Do not proceed if any artifact is missing. Once verified, the sealed evidence bundle must be locked into the ceremony archive. The archive client will refuse the seal operation until the custodian supplies the recovery passphrase below.

unlock words, fawig-bagef: olidor-holir-istox-holath-tamys-quenion-giliel